Tap More (three dots) and select Save to Device.Open the Photos app > Albums > Recently Deleted. Select the photos you want to get back and choose Recover. Note that Photos remain in the Recently Deleted album for 30 days before they're permanently deleted. To recover deleted photos from the iPhone, use Disk Drill if the 30 days have passed. Recover Permanently Deleted Photos on iPhone using iCloud.Way 1: Restore Images from a Recycle Bin. The first place to look for any deleted picture is your Recycle Bin. This is where the Windows operating system puts files that it has marked to be deleted. These files are still resident on your computer and can be easily restored. If you've deleted your photos, they may be in the Recycle Bin. Press WindowsKey+D to see your Desktop, then double-click the Recycle Bin icon. If your photos are in there, you can right-click them and click Restore to place them back where they were before they were deleted.
